We are proud to be working with a fast-growing, claimant-focused law firm who specialise within motor accident litigation, with particular expertise in credit hire and debt recovery. With a team of nearly 50 professionals and ambitious growth plans, we are entering an exciting phase of expansion. We are now looking for a commercially driven and experienced Head of Litigation to lead our department and play a key role in shaping the future of the firm.

The Opportunity

This is a senior leadership position combining strategic oversight, team management, and hands-on litigation.

Key Responsibilities

  • Leadership & Strategy
    • Lead and develop the Litigation Department
    • Drive performance, accountability, and a results-focused culture
    • Identify risks and escalated key issues to Directors
    • Improve processes, systems, and overall legal delivery
    • Contribute to wider business strategy and growth plans
  • Litigation & Case Management
    • Manage a caseload of high-value litigated claims (£25,000-£100,000+)
    • Handle complex Multi Track matters from inception to trial/settlement
    • Draft proceedings, witness statements, and key legal documents
    • Ensure compliance with CPR, court deadlines, and protocols
    • Instruct Counsel and oversee hearing preparation
    • Maintain strong client relationships and provide clear, strategic advice
  • Team Management & Development
    • Lead, mentor, and develop solicitors, fee earners, and support staff
    • Conduct performance reviews, training, and one-to-one supervision
    • Oversee recruitment, onboarding, and ongoing development
    • Carry out file reviews, audits, and compliance checks
    • Foster a collaborative, high-performing team culture
  • Commercial & Operational Oversight
    • Monitor billing, recovery rates, and departmental profitability
    • Report on financial performance and identify growth opportunities
    • Ensure efficient case progression and SLA compliance
    • Support operational duties and ad hoc projects as required

About You

Essential

  • Qualified Solicitor (England & Wales) with a current practising certificate
  • Significant PQE in litigation (motor claims highly desirable)
  • Extensive experience in credit hire and debt recovery
  • Proven track record leading or managing a litigation team
  • Strong working knowledge of the Civil Procedure Rules (CPR)
  • Experience handling both Fast Track and Multi Track cases
  • Commercially aware with strong financial management capability

Desirable

  • Experience working with insurer clients or panel work
  • Familiarity with case management systems and legal technology

What We Offer

  • Competitive salary
  • Hybrid working options
  • 32 days annual leave + bank holidays
  • Your birthday off
  • Pension scheme
  • Ongoing professional development
  • Charity day to give back
